Slaughterhouse Five2012 Removed from Republic (MO) High School, but later returned and stored in a secure section of the library accessible only to parents. Teachers cannot require the book nor read it aloud in school. A Republic resident filed a complaint about the appropriateness of the book arguing that it teaches principles contrary to the Bible. 2011 Challenged in the Republic (MO) schools because it is "soft-ponography" and "glorifies drinking, cursing, and premarital sex." 2008 Challenged in the Howell (MI) High School because of the book's strong sexual content. In response from the president of the Livingston Organization for Values in Education (LOVE), the county's top law enforcement official reviewed the book to see whether laws against distribution of sexually explicit materials to minors had been broken. The county prosecutor wrote, "Whether these materials are appropriate for minors is a decision to be made by the school board, but I find that they are not in violation of the criminal laws." 2007 Retained on the Northwest Suburban HS District 214 reading list in Arlington Heights (IL) along with eight other challenged titles. A newly elected school board member raised the controversy based on excerpts from the books she'd found on the Internet.
